Canada’s Northern Resource Development Signals the Next Major Investment Opportunity

Canada’s vast northern territories are emerging as the cornerstone of the country’s next investment boom, driven by unprecedented global demand for critical minerals, energy security concerns, and technological breakthroughs that make previously inaccessible resources economically viable. This transformation represents more than just another commodity cycle—it’s reshaping how investors view the strategic value of northern resource development.

The confluence of global megatrends is creating a perfect storm of opportunity across Canada’s northern regions. Climate change has extended ice-free seasons, opening new transportation corridors and reducing extraction costs. Simultaneously, the global transition to clean energy has created insatiable demand for lithium, cobalt, rare earth elements, and other critical minerals that lie abundant beneath the northern landscape. These factors combine to make northern resource development not just profitable, but essential for meeting international supply chain security objectives.

Recent technological advances in remote mining operations, autonomous equipment, and sustainable extraction methods have fundamentally altered the economics of northern projects. Companies can now operate efficiently in harsh conditions year-round, while environmental impact assessment and mitigation technologies ensure responsible development practices. This technological revolution has transformed previously marginal deposits into world-class investment opportunities, attracting billions in capital commitments from major international players.
